Output 67056e379279e526c29e79cc60e23383a6b49cdc582e6153089ffff5bbbc224a:31

value
27752786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69cc0faca00f90db2b5a4cb43027ef7c13f4e3c9 OP_EQUAL
address
MHYZdzfcg5hEqJ5ZYv8heta3wQW1TpqTbX
transaction
67056e379279e526c29e79cc60e23383a6b49cdc582e6153089ffff5bbbc224a
spent
true